Alienation
• Summing up
• Unreasonable conditions equivalent to refusal
• Unreasonable to refuse for commercial benefit
• Reason must arise out of lease
• Unreasonable where assignee can pay and perform
• Normal remedy is damages but some times recission
• Breach of use clause or prejudice of landlord’s business
• Landlord’s prevention of assignation of sub-let
